Mass Closure of Prisons May Begin in Ukraine
The Minister of Justice of Ukraine, Denis Maliuska, has announced that due to a lack of state funding, a mass closure of correctional institutions may begin in the near future. This was reported by TASS.
The minister stated that with the current financial situation and a limited budget, it is impossible to ensure the normal functioning of the institutions. According to the head of the agency, the only solution to this problem is the closure of correctional facilities and staff reductions.
